minting nft Sparks Digital Innovation

NFT minting transforms a digital file into a verifiable asset on a blockchain, turning art, music, or game content into a unique, collectible token. In this process, you simply upload your file, add details like the title and description, and trigger a smart contract that verifies the asset's distinct status. For instance, upload your artwork, provide its title and background, and hit submit to see your creation evolve into a tradeable token.
The process starts with selecting a blockchain, options include Ethereum, Solana, or Polygon, each with its own set of gas fees and platform charges. Gas fees depend on network congestion and the blockchain's underlying technology, while platform fees vary based on the marketplace's tokenization method.
This approach offers direct-to-collector sales, adjustable royalty settings, and an unalterable ownership record, enhancing trust in digital collectibles. Creators can use lazy minting, where buyers cover the minting costs, or choose a more immediate fee structure to list and verify their asset right away.
Understanding each cost element, from gas fees to subtle expenses tied to smart contract deployment, is key to planning successful NFT projects. With a comprehensive grasp of these fundamentals, creators can strategically balance their expenses with potential earnings.
Step-by-Step NFT Minting Guide Across Ethereum, Solana & Polygon

Ethereum Minting Process
Begin by setting up a wallet that is compatible with Ethereum, such as MetaMask. Once your wallet is ready, upload your digital file and enter metadata details like title, description, and any unique attributes. Next, choose between the ERC-721 and ERC-1155 token standards depending on the specifics of your digital asset. After selecting the appropriate token type, proceed to pay the required gas fee and confirm the transaction to trigger the smart contract.

Solana Minting Process
To mint on Solana, start by connecting your Phantom wallet to the blockchain. Use either the Metaplex CLI or its graphical interface for uploading your file and entering detailed metadata. Solana stands out because of its low fees and rapid transaction speeds. Approve the provided fee estimate and then confirm the minting transaction using the smart contract interface.

Polygon Minting Process
For minting on Polygon, begin by bridging funds from Ethereum if needed to set up your Polygon-compatible wallet. Once you have configured your wallet, upload your digital file and fill in the metadata details. Then, initiate the minting transaction which, thanks to Polygon’s low fees and fast processing times, generally completes more quickly than on Ethereum.

Comparing NFT Minting Platforms and Fee Structures

When assessing NFT marketplaces, it is important for creators to carefully review fee structures and free digital minting options in order to select the platform that best meets their project objectives. An example of this is OpenSea, which uses a 2.5% royalty fee alongside a lazy minting process. This approach means artists can list their work without paying minting fees upfront, although buyers might experience higher transaction costs when purchasing.
Rarible offers a similar fee arrangement with a 2.5% creator fee while emphasizing community features and flexible secondary-sale royalty settings. This openness attracts a diverse group of digital artists. In contrast, Foundation takes a 5% cut from sales, a cost that some creators are willing to pay for increased exposure in a carefully curated community. Mintable sets itself apart by providing gasless options, making it attractive for newcomers eager to avoid the issues and expenses related to Ethereum gas fees. However, opting for free minting may sometimes lead to higher fees during the final sale, which underscores the importance of detailed fee analysis.
Creators should also consider factors like each platform's user interface and guidance on marketplace deployment. It is essential to evaluate both immediate costs and the longer-term financial impact on secondary sales. Optimizing NFT Minting Costs and Environmental Impact

Network fees change depending on user activity, so scheduling transactions during quieter periods can significantly reduce costs. Research indicates that minting NFTs late at night can cut gas fees by up to 50%, making blockchain transactions more affordable.
Creating a batch for several assets in one go further lowers costs by sharing fees across all tokens. Imagine an artist releasing a collection of digital prints; by minting them together rather than individually, the overall fee is divided, resulting in noticeable savings and a faster process.
Using lazy minting, where buyers are responsible for the gas fee, in tandem with layer-2 and alternative sidechain solutions like Polygon or Solana, can nearly eliminate gas costs. This approach lets creators list digital artwork without worrying about heavy initial fees because the fee is deferred.
Opting for blockchains known for their low energy use, such as Tezos, supports a more sustainable method of NFT issuance. By merging cost efficiency with environmentally sound practices, creators can launch NFTs in a way that is both budget-friendly and eco-conscious.

Smart Contract Security Best Practices in NFT Minting

Using audited smart contract templates can significantly lower the risk of hacks, which makes secure asset creation vital. An important measure is to confirm your contract code with libraries vetted by the community and well-established frameworks. For instance, when adding a royalty function, you could note: "Set your royalty rate at 10% using our secure, pre-audited function," which ensures that both minting and royalty processes are safeguarded.
Before deployment, carry out external security audits and conduct gas usage tests to catch any potential issues early. Post-Minting NFT Management: Promotion, Royalties, and Community Engagement

After the minting process, it is important to configure on-chain royalty settings, usually between 5 and 10%, to create a steady revenue stream. Always update the metadata when the option is available and ensure your NFTs are listed on top marketplaces to reach a broader audience. A well-planned asset distribution strategy is crucial for efficient management after launch.
Promotion is essential to keep the buzz alive. Creators should utilize social media, Discord, and Twitter Spaces to host live sessions that showcase the unique qualities of each NFT. For example, consider using a statement such as "How to buy nft – Discover our latest drop live, where we explain every innovative detail and guide you through the purchasing process." This approach not only drives engagement but also provides important information to prospective collectors.
Community-based tactics like airdrops, exclusive perks, and special events are effective in maintaining long-term interest among collectors. In addition, on-chain analytics tools give creators the power to track performance in the secondary market and adjust their promotional and distribution strategies in real time.
